Aminé releases his third full-length solo studio album 13 Months of Sunshine via 10K Projects. The follow-up to his 2020 album Limbo includes his previously released singles “Arc de Triomphe,” “Vacay” and “Familiar” and finds him perfecting the experimentation he displayed across his TWOPOINTFIVE mixtape and collaborative LP KAYTRAMINÉ with KAYTRANADA where he explored the nexus of rap and dance/electronic music. The album’s title is a play on the Gregorian 13-month calendar that Aminé’s native Ethiopia and Eritrea follow, as well as a direct reference to the Western marketing campaigns to entice tourists to visit Ethiopia in the 60’s and 70’s. “They came up with this slogan to show people that there was so much more to Ethiopia than what is advertised,” the rapper shared, “I related so heavily to it, because on this album, I am showing that there’s so much more than what everyone assumes about my music—myself included.” Guided by intimate conversations with family members, specifically his father, and the strong ties to his East African heritage, 13 Months of Sunshine sees the rapper reevaluate his meteoric success and the legacy he wants to leave behind through intentional storytelling.
Executive produced by Dahi (Ravyn Lenae, SZA, Kendrick Lamar), every line on the 16-song album passes the “small reading room test” through lyrics that he “would be proud to read, without music and in front of 30 people,” Aminé explains, “Every line had to pass that test.” From the Waxahatchee-featuring indie pop beauty of “History” to the psych-synth invocation of Toro y Moi-assisted album closer “Images” on 13 Months of Sunshine, the rapper presents his most exacting vision to date as well as a ferocious appetite as both a listener and curator of sound.
Ahead of the album’s release, Aminé has stayed busy in the years between, releasing his TWOPOINTFIVE mixtape in 2021 and acclaimed, collaborative full-length KAYTRAMINÉ with KAYTRANADA in 2023. An avid participant in the world of fashion, he’s designed two pairs of sneakers as part of his ongoing collaboration with New Balance as well as fostered close relationships with Louis Vuitton, Jacquemus, and Thom Browne. In 2022, he embarked on 2022’s The Best Tour Ever Tour and launched his inaugural hometown festival, The Best Day Ever, in Portland in 2024, which featured stellar performances from beloved collaborators such as BADBADNOTGOOD, KAYTRANADA, Ravyn Lenae, and more.
